    The colouring facility I’m handing over to have asked me to also hand over conform notes – ie. a complete list of motion effects, VFX, and speed effects. I have 2 questions:

    1. Is there an easy way to export this information from Premiere? (I don’t really want to have to go through an 80min film manually)
    2. Is this a common thing to ask for? I’ve never been asked for this before, and I’m wondering if it’s excessive, since they are already getting an EDL, XML and guide video. I’d like to go back and give them a polite ‘no’, since all else is enough for them to work with. I think they are over-asking for extra material since colourists are used to getting handovers that are a mess, but mine are always fine and the media is well managed, so they should be fine with a standard handover, and if I have to do this manually, it’s a lot of extra work. Any colourist’s opinion on this would be welcome.
